English

Etymology

anti- +‎ business

Adjective

antibusiness (comparative more antibusiness, superlative most antibusiness)

  1. Opposed to or biased against business, or private enterprise
    • 1988 October 28, David Fremon, “The referendum on Con Con: Does Illinois need a new constitution?”, in Chicago Reader:
      A lot of referenda are antibusiness.
